How Ultrasonic Open Channel Flow Meters Measure Flow Accurately

Mar. 24, 2026

Ultrasonic open channel flow meters are devices that use ultrasonic waves to measure the flow of liquid in open channels. They operate by emitting ultrasonic pulses and measuring the time it takes for the echoes of these pulses to reflect back from the surface of the liquid.
